Atia Rahman, a student of the Civil Services Coaching Programme at the Residential Coaching Academy (RCA), Aligarh Muslim University qualified for the West Bengal Civil Services (Executive) Examination 2021 and became the Deputy Superintendent of Police in West Bengal Police Services.
Meanwhile, two other students of the RCA, Rahil Ameen and Ilka Hasan have passed the Jammu and Kashmir Combined Competitive Examination 2022, with the rank 17 and 84, respectively.
